Domaine Michel Bouzereau 'Les Vignes Franches' 1er Cru Beaune 2022 NAHE from forest fruits to lightFrom a . 5 hectare plot on red clay. Red clay. One year in barrels (30% new barrels), then four months in vats. Red wines are destemmed and macerated, then fermented with native yeasts and aged in oak barrels.
